LEMON AND RASPBERRY POUND CAKE
Provided by Ree Drummond : Food Network
Categories dessert
Time 3h
Yield 8 servings
Number Of Ingredients 11
Steps:
- For the cake: Preheat the oven to 325 degrees F. Put the raspberries in a bowl and set aside.
- In the bowl of an electric mixer fitted with a paddle attachment, cream together the granulated sugar and butter. Add the eggs 1 at a time, mixing after each addition. Turn the mixer to low and gradually add all but 2 tablespoons of the flour (reserve the 2 tablespoons for the raspberries). Add the lemonade and salt and mix until combined. Add the lemon zest and mix. Scrape the bowl.
- Toss the remaining 2 tablespoons flour with the raspberries in the bowl; this will stop them from sinking. Fold the raspberries into the batter with a spatula.
- Butter and flour a 9-by-5-inch loaf pan. Pour the batter into the loaf pan and even out the surface. Bake until a toothpick inserted in the center does not come out totally clean but isn't wet with batter either, 1 hour and 15 minutes to 1 hour and 30 minutes. Let the cake sit in the pan for 30 minutes, then carefully turn it out onto a cooling rack set over a baking sheet to cool.
- For the glaze: Combine the powdered sugar, lemon zest and juice, salt and 2 tablespoons water in a bowl. Gently whisk until thick but pourable, adding a little more water if needed. Drizzle the glaze over the cake and let set.
BLUEBERRY-LEMON POUND CAKE
This is a tangy variation of an old recipe. Blueberry pound cake with the added spark of lemon. I love it and so do my kids.
Provided by LDYBRD
Categories Desserts Fruit Dessert Recipes Blueberry Dessert Recipes
Time 1h30m
Yield 16
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F (175 degrees C). Grease and flour a 10 inch Bundt pan.
- In a large bowl, cream together the butter and sugar until light and fluffy. Beat in the eggs one at a time, then stir in the lemon extract. Combine the flour, baking powder, and lemon zest; stir into the batter alternating with the milk. I like to use a spatula and stir by hand, mixing just until blended so the batter is not over mixed. Be sure to scrape the bottom and sides of the bowl often. Fold in the blueberries. Spoon the batter into the prepared pan.
- Bake for 1 hour in the preheated oven, or until a toothpick inserted into the center comes out clean. Let cool in the pan for at least 10 minutes, then invert onto a wire rack to cool completely.

LEMON POUND CAKE IS THE PERFECT DESSERT TO MAKE THIS WEEKEND
The best part of lemon pound cake is arguably the deliciously bright and citrusy glaze that goes on top, and this recipe has plenty of it!
Categories dessert
Time 2h
Yield 16 servings
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- For the cake: Preheat the oven to 325˚. Thoroughly coat a 10-cup Bundt pan with cooking spray. In the bowl of an electric mixer fitted with the paddle attachment, cream the butter with the granulated sugar on medium-high speed until light and fluffy, about 5 minutes. Add the eggs one at a time, mixing after each addition. With the mixer on medium-low speed, add the salt, then mix in the flour 1 cup at a time, mixing after each addition. With the mixer on low speed, mix in the soda and then the lemon zest. Scrape down the sides of the bowl and mix again.
- Add large spoonfuls of batter to the Bundt pan until the pan is filled, then smooth the top. Bake until a toothpick inserted into the cake comes out clean, 70 to 75 minutes. Let cool on a rack for 15 minutes, then carefully turn out the cake onto the rack and let cool completely.
- For the glaze: Spread out the lemon zest on a plate and air-dry for about 30 minutes. Combine the powdered sugar, dried lemon zest, lemon juice, salt and water in a medium bowl. Gently whisk until thick but pourable, thinning with a little more lemon juice if needed. Put the cake on a cake stand or platter and use a large spoon to drizzle the glaze all over the cake. Let it set, about 30 minutes.
LEMON-BLUEBERRY BREAD
Provided by Trisha Yearwood
Categories side-dish
Time 1h40m
Yield 8 servings
Number Of Ingredients 12
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F. Grease a 4-by-8-by-2-inch loaf pan.
- Toss the blueberries in 2 tablespoons of the flour in a medium bowl and set aside.
- Beat together the butter, granulated sugar, eggs, lemon zest and lemon juice in the bowl of an electric mixer. Sift together the baking powder, 1 teaspoon salt and remaining 1 1/2 cups flour in a medium bowl. Add the flour mixture and milk to the butter mixture in alternating batches, beginning and ending with the flour. Fold in the pecans and blueberries. Pour the batter into the prepared pan and bake until a toothpick inserted in the center of the loaf comes out clean, about 1 hour 10 minutes. Cool for 10 minutes in the pan, then turn out onto a wire rack.
- For the glaze: Stir together 2 tablespoons lemon juice with the confectioners' sugar in a small bowl until completely smooth. Reserve the remaining lemon juice for another use. Drizzle the glaze over the top of the loaf while it is still warm, allowing it to drip down the sides. Serve the loaf warm or at room temperature.
MISSY'S LEMON AND BLUEBERRY CUPCAKES
Provided by Ree Drummond : Food Network
Categories dessert
Time 40m
Yield 12 cupcakes
Number Of Ingredients 19
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 350 degrees F.
- For the batter: Mix the butter and eggs. In a medium bowl, mix the flour, baking powder, baking soda and salt together. Mix the granulated sugar, milk and lemon peel together. Then mix the butter and eggs into the milk and sugar mixture. Mix the flour into the wet mixture and blend.
- Place paper cups into a pan, spray with butter baking spray and fill each cup three-quarters full with batter. Drop the coated blueberries on top. Bake for 18 to 20 minutes.
- For the frosting: Combine the powdered sugar, butter, cream cheese, lemon juice and zest together until light and fluffy. Pipe onto the cupcakes and decorate with lemon peel, blueberries and a mint leaf.
